capacitor-browser's Introduction

@capacitor/browser

The Browser API provides the ability to open an in-app browser and subscribe to browser events.

On iOS, this uses SFSafariViewController and is compliant with leading OAuth service in-app-browser requirements.

Install

npm install @capacitor/browser
npx cap sync

Android

Variables

This plugin will use the following project variables (defined in your app's variables.gradle file):

  • $androidxBrowserVersion: version of androidx.browser:browser (default: 1.4.0)

Example

import { Browser } from '@capacitor/browser';

const openCapacitorSite = async () => {
  await Browser.open({ url: 'http://capacitorjs.com/' });
};

API

open(...)

open(options: OpenOptions) => Promise<void>

Open a page with the specified options.

Param Type
options OpenOptions

Since: 1.0.0


close()

close() => Promise<void>

Web & iOS only: Close an open browser window.

No-op on other platforms.

Since: 1.0.0


addListener('browserFinished', ...)

addListener(eventName: 'browserFinished', listenerFunc: () => void) => Promise<PluginListenerHandle> & PluginListenerHandle

Android & iOS only: Listen for the browser finished event. It fires when the Browser is closed by the user.

Param Type
eventName 'browserFinished'
listenerFunc () => void

Returns: Promise<PluginListenerHandle> & PluginListenerHandle

Since: 1.0.0


addListener('browserPageLoaded', ...)

addListener(eventName: 'browserPageLoaded', listenerFunc: () => void) => Promise<PluginListenerHandle> & PluginListenerHandle

Android & iOS only: Listen for the page loaded event. It's only fired when the URL passed to open method finish loading. It is not invoked for any subsequent page loads.

Param Type
eventName 'browserPageLoaded'
listenerFunc () => void

Returns: Promise<PluginListenerHandle> & PluginListenerHandle

Since: 1.0.0


removeAllListeners()

removeAllListeners() => Promise<void>

Remove all native listeners for this plugin.

Since: 1.0.0


Interfaces

OpenOptions

Represents the options passed to open.

Prop Type Description Since
url string The URL to which the browser is opened. 1.0.0
windowName string Web only: Optional target for browser open. Follows the target property for window.open. Defaults to _blank. Ignored on other platforms. 1.0.0
toolbarColor string A hex color to which the toolbar color is set. 1.0.0
presentationStyle 'fullscreen' | 'popover' iOS only: The presentation style of the browser. Defaults to fullscreen. Ignored on other platforms. 1.0.0
width number iOS only: The width the browser when using presentationStyle 'popover' on iPads. Ignored on other platforms. 4.0.0
height number iOS only: The height the browser when using presentationStyle 'popover' on iPads. Ignored on other platforms. 4.0.0

PluginListenerHandle

Prop Type
remove () => Promise<void>
